Bridal Shower Special Touches

Every bride wants to feel special and spoiled at her bridal shower. It's also fun to get the bride blushing. A little bit of creativity can go a long way towards making the shower very special. Try a few of these ideas at your shower and it will add extra sparkle!

Words of Wisdom

At the beginning of the shower, start passing around a notebook. In it, ask people to write some advice for the new bride. If the advice was originally written on nice stationary, you can leave it as is. If not, you may want to type it and print it on nice stationary. Before the wedding, while the bride is getting ready, present her with this. It will touch her heart and she will always be able to look back at it. Note: After she has read it, make sure to tuck it away in a safe place since the bride won't likely have a chance to take it home before she leaves for her honeymoon. It is a good idea to make a photocopy of the advice beforehand just in case.

Thank-you Photo Memories

As each guest arrives or departs, take a picture of the bride with the guest. Have double prints made of the pictures. One set will be for the bride to keep and other to include in thank-you notes to the guests. Each guest and the bride will then have a special memory to treasure.

Disposable Cameras or Designated Photographer

Disposable cameras are becoming very popular at wedding receptions, so why not at showers? Have 1 camera per 5 guests. Let people know that they can take pictures. This will capture a lot of different perspectives. Giving the cameras to young girls that attend might show you some things you never really thought about. If this is not done, make sure that at least one person is designated as the photographer. The hostess will likely be too busy to take pictures and the bride will definitely want photo memories of her shower.

Bow Bouquet

Take a paper plate and bunch a small hole in the middle. While the bride is opening her gifts, someone can take the bows and tape them on to the plate. The ribbons drop through the hole in the center and are used as a handle. At the end of the shower, give this to the bride so that she can carry it at the wedding rehearsal.

Gift Recorder

While the bride-to-be is opening her gifts, have a designated person write down each gift and who it was from. Not only will it make a nice memory, it will make writing those thank-you notes a lot easier! A printable gift recording worksheet is available here.

Comments Note-taker

Have another person taking notes while the bride opens her gifts. This person will write down various comments the bride says while opening and inspecting gifts. For example, "Wow! It's so cute!" Then after all the gifts are opened, the note-taker can read the bride's comments back letting people know that this is a prophesy of her wedding night. Imagine how the innocent phrase "Wow! It's so cute!" can refer to other things when taken in a sexual light. She'll be blushing in no time. While the bride may know that this sometimes happens, be sure to never mention it to her and have the note-taker be discreet.

Corsage for Bride

The hostess of the party may buy a small corsage for the bride to wear at the shower. It will automatically help her feel special and energized and makes a nice keepsake.
